The Urology Clinic evaluates and treats a wide variety of patients, some of whom have complex urologic conditions that require reconstructive therapies. Often these patients have undergone previous surgery, radiation therapy, or have long-standing difficulties and thus need a physician with expertise in this area.
Conditions Requiring Reconstruction
Not every patient with the conditions listed below require reconstructive techniques, but many will.
- Bladder neck contracture
- Urethral stricture
- Hypospadias
- Urinary fistula
Evaluation
The evaluation begins with a detailed history and physical examination and may include the following:
- Urinalysis
- Urine culture and sensitivity
- Cystoscopy
- Post-void residual measurement
- CT scan or Cystourethrogram
- Urodynamics
Treatment
Treatment is individualized to each patient and largely depends upon the patient’s prior surgical history, the results of his or her evaluation, and long-term goals. For many patients, this will require an operation to correct the abnormality.
